深入解析电商支付API的性能瓶颈与解决方案

简介: 在电商快速发展的当下,支付API的性能直接影响用户体验与交易成功率。本文深入分析支付API在高并发下的性能瓶颈,并提供包括CDN加速、异步处理、缓存优化、数据库索引、负载均衡等在内的系统性解决方案,助力开发者提升支付效率,保障交易流畅稳定。


在电子商务蓬勃发展的今天,支付API作为交易流程的核心环节,其性能直接影响用户体验、转化率和业务收入。一次缓慢的支付响应可能导致用户流失或交易失败,造成不可估量的损失。本文将从性能瓶颈入手,逐步分析电商支付API的常见问题,并提供切实可行的解决方案,帮助开发者优化系统效率。

一、电商支付API的性能瓶颈分析
电商支付API在高并发场景下面临多重挑战,主要瓶颈可归纳为以下几类:

二、高效解决方案与实践策略
针对上述瓶颈,开发者可采取分层优化策略,从基础设施到代码逻辑全面提升性能。

使用CDN与HTTP/2:通过内容分发网络(CDN)缓存静态资源,减少跨区域延迟。升级到HTTP/2协议,支持多路复用,降低 $T_{\text{网络}}$。
减少请求链长度:设计API网关聚合后端调用,避免多次跳转。实测表明,网关优化可缩短网络延迟40%以上。

水平扩展与负载均衡:部署多台服务器,使用Nginx或Kubernetes实现自动负载均衡。公式上,系统容量随服务器数线性增长: $$容量_{\text{新}} = n \times 容量_{\text{单机}}$$
异步处理机制:将非实时操作(如日志记录)移入消息队列(如Kafka),释放主线程资源。示例伪代码如下:
def process_payment(request):

# 同步处理核心支付逻辑
result = core_payment(request)
# 异步记录日志
async_queue.add(log_task, request)
return result

索引优化与读写分离:为高频查询字段添加B-tree索引,将读操作分流到只读副本。例如,索引可将查询时间从 $O(n)$ 降至 $O(\log n)$。
引入缓存层:使用Redis或Memcached缓存热点数据(如用户支付信息),减少数据库访问。缓存命中率公式为: $$命中率 = \frac{\text{缓存请求数}}{\text{总请求数}}$$ 目标是将命中率提升至90%以上。

自动扩缩容:基于流量监控(如Prometheus),动态调整服务器资源。设定阈值,当并发连接数超过 $C_{\text{max}}$ 时触发扩容。
限流与降级:实现令牌桶算法限制请求速率,公式为: $$允许请求数 = \min(\text{桶容量}, \text{当前令牌数})$$ 并在高峰期降级非核心功能(如优惠券验证),保障支付主路径。

选择高效加密算法:优先使用AES-GCM而非慢速算法,将加密开销控制在5ms以内。
合规性缓存:对重复安全验证结果进行短期缓存,避免冗余计算。
三、总结与最佳实践
电商支付API的性能优化是一个系统工程,需结合监控、测试和迭代。关键实践包括:

持续性能测试:使用工具(如JMeter)模拟峰值流量,识别瓶颈点。
监控告警:实时跟踪指标 $响应时间$、$错误率$ 和 $吞吐量$,设置阈值告警。
渐进式优化:从单点突破(如数据库索引)到全局架构(如微服务化)。
通过上述方案,企业可将支付API的响应时间压缩至200ms以内,提升用户满意度和交易成功率。记住,优化不是一蹴而就,而是基于数据的持续改进过程。

相关文章
|
4月前
|
算法 数据挖掘 BI
拼多多 API 接口:解锁电商世界的无限可能
拼多多API接口是商家高效运营的利器,支持商品信息同步、订单自动化管理、营销活动对接及数据决策分析。通过API,可实现多平台信息互通、提升运营效率30%、降低错误率20%,助力销量增长50%。掌握API,赢在电商竞争起跑线。
516 5
|
4月前
|
机器人 API 开发者
解锁1688电商API:开启电商新世界的神奇钥匙
1688电商API是连接商家与1688平台的高效工具,通过自动化同步商品、订单、库存等数据,显著提升运营效率30%以上。它省时省力、降低出错率,并支持智能补货等功能,助力企业快速拓展业务。技术小白也可轻松接入,是电商进阶的必备利器。
234 3
|
4月前
|
API 开发者 数据采集
高效获取淘宝商品详情:API 开发实现链接解析的完整技术方案
2025反向海淘新机遇:依托代购系统,聚焦小众垂直品类,结合Pandabay数据选品,降本增效。系统实现智能翻译、支付风控、物流优化,助力中式养生茶等品类利润翻倍,新手也能快速入局全球市场。
高效获取淘宝商品详情:API 开发实现链接解析的完整技术方案
|
4月前
|
缓存 数据可视化 定位技术
快递鸟快递API技术指南:获取物流轨迹信息与轨迹地图的解决方案
在当今电商竞争激烈的环境中,物流体验已成为提升用户满意度的关键因素。研究表明,超过 75% 的消费者会因物流信息不透明而放弃下单。
795 1
|
4月前
|
数据采集 存储 供应链
第三方电商数据 API 数据来源深度解析:合规与稳定背后的核心逻辑
本文揭秘第三方电商数据API的底层逻辑:通过官方授权、生态共享与合规采集三重来源,结合严格清洗校验,确保数据稳定、合规、高质。企业选型应关注来源合法性与场景匹配度,避开数据陷阱,实现真正数据驱动增长
|
4月前
|
供应链 监控 数据挖掘
解锁淘宝电商 API:开启无限商业新可能
淘宝电商API如同一把“智能钥匙”,赋能商家实现智能选品、精准营销、高效库存管理与深度数据分析。通过实时数据洞察市场趋势,优化运营决策,提升转化率与用户满意度,助力电商企业降本增效,抢占市场先机。
148 6
|
4月前
|
存储 监控 安全
132_API部署:FastAPI与现代安全架构深度解析与LLM服务化最佳实践
在大语言模型(LLM)部署的最后一公里,API接口的设计与安全性直接决定了模型服务的可用性、稳定性与用户信任度。随着2025年LLM应用的爆炸式增长,如何构建高性能、高安全性的REST API成为开发者面临的核心挑战。FastAPI作为Python生态中最受青睐的Web框架之一,凭借其卓越的性能、强大的类型安全支持和完善的文档生成能力,已成为LLM服务化部署的首选方案。
|
5月前
|
供应链 数据挖掘 API
揭秘天猫详情 API 接口:开启电商数据新大门
天猫详情API接口是电商数据利器,助力选品、市场调研与销售预测。通过获取商品价格、销量、评价等信息,提升决策效率,赋能企业精准运营,抢占市场先机。
162 0
|
4月前
|
存储 缓存 算法
淘宝买家秀 API 深度开发:多模态内容解析与合规推荐技术拆解
本文详解淘宝买家秀接口(taobao.reviews.get)的合规调用、数据标准化与智能推荐全链路方案。涵盖权限申请、多模态数据清洗、情感分析、混合推荐模型及缓存优化,助力开发者提升审核效率60%、商品转化率增长28%,实现UGC数据高效变现。